2. Take one day at a time. Give something up or take some action for just 24 hours and offer it for an intention that is on your heart. Every time you are tempted "open" your heart and the temptation itself to Jesus. You will discover the power in this simple offering and of uniting a little of your own suffering to His.
3. Having received the gift of grace, now BECOME a sincere gift to someone today! Go out of your way to be kind to your spouse, children, neighbor...make a call to someone who could use a connection. BE that connection.
4. Practice Lectio Divina: Simply start by reading the Gospel for the next day. Meditate on a word or phrase that strikes you. Pray. Listen.
